Client Requirements

Operating system

Maltego has been tested on Windows XP/Vista and Linux (various distributions) as well as OSX. As Maltego is purely Java based it should work on almost any operating system. Because operating systems differ care has been taken to use an Install Shield (Izpack) for Windows and Linux, a package(.pkg) for OSX and that takes of differences between these systems.

Bottom line: Windows XP and Linux works fine, others should work too, but you might need someone more technical to assist you. Mac users see ‘Software requirements’ below.

Software requirements

Maltego uses Java version 6 (1.6) which is available for most popular operating systems. Maltego will not function correctly with version 5 (1.5). The Maltego installer will not install or upgrade your system to Java 1.6, but this should be a painless procedure. The latest release of Java can be downloaded for your operating system here. Note to Mac users – Java 6 is only officially available for dual core Macs. However soylatte can be used for 32bit Mac’s. For more information view the forum post here. If you have trouble installing Java 6 then you should ask someone technical to provide you with assistance.

Bottom line: You need Java 1.6 and you need to install it yourself…but – it’s easy to install.

Hardware requirements

Maltego loves memory and raw CPU power. Rendering views take a lot of computing power and the slower your computer, the longer it will take. If your computer is under-powered this can become frustrating, but things won’t break. If you plan to work on large graphs you’ll also need some memory. Maltego version 2 is configured to use 512MB of RAM, but if that is all you have your OS and other apps will have nothing left to work with. We thus recommend at least 1GB of RAM, but the more the merrier. You also need a link to the Internet if you want to use the Paterva TAS (and for registration). Almost all the data collection and processing happens on the server but the results still need to get to your computer. A fast Internet link makes Maltego work faster. Lastly, if you ever needed a reason to get a big screen you now have it. Maltego also loves big displays. Running it in 1024×768 just wouldnt feel right – but you can do it if you really have to. Bottom line: Minimum (ouch): 1GB RAM, 1.8GHz, 64Kb Internet access, 1024×768 display. Recommended: 4GB RAM, 3.0GHz dual core, 1Mb+ Internet access, 1600×1200 display.
